SCI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review

501 of the 6,498 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Service Corp International (SCI)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$9.61B — up 16% from $8.31B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 101 funds opened new SCI positions and 37 closed out — a net gain of 64 holders — while 150 added to existing stakes and 166 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$61M. The largest seller was Select Equity Group, cutting an estimated $82.3M.
